Keeping the Doors Closed

The single most critical step during an outage involves trapping the cold air inside the appliance. Every time the door opens, warm ambient air rushes in. This drastically reduces the safe timeframe for perishables. Cold air naturally sinks, spilling out the bottom the moment the seal breaks.

A smart strategy involves labeling coolers or dry pantries with non-perishable snacks. Doing this stops family members from opening the refrigerator out of habit. Treat the appliance doors as if they are locked tight. Families that successfully keep the doors closed preserve the internal temperatures for as long as physically possible.


Temperature Thresholds for Safe Food

Understanding the science of food safety helps families make better decisions. The Food and Drug Administration (FDA) provides definitive rules for handling perishables during grid failures. According to their research, food must remain at or below 40 °F (4 °C) in the refrigerator. Meanwhile, the freezer needs to stay at 0 °F (-17.7 °C).

These specific temperature thresholds naturally inhibit bacterial growth. When the internal environment rises above 40 °F, food enters the "danger zone." In this warmer state, harmful bacteria multiply rapidly. To help households understand which items carry the highest risk, the United States Department of Agriculture (USDA) offers clear guidelines detailing exactly what to keep and what to toss. Consuming items left in the danger zone leads to severe stomach issues.

Exact Timelines: How Long Do Fridges Last Without Power?

People often wonder about the specific duration limits for different appliance compartments. Figuring out exactly how long do fridges last without power depends heavily on the type of appliance, the ambient temperature, and how full the appliance is at the time the electricity drops.


Standard Refrigerators

A standard refrigerator compartment loses its cool faster than a freezer. An unopened, fully functional refrigerator will keep food safely cold for up to 4 hours. This strict timeline assumes the door stays completely shut the entire time. During the first hour, the temperature might only rise a few degrees. By hour three, the internal climate creeps dangerously close to the 40 °F threshold.

If the outage lasts less than four hours, everything inside remains perfectly safe to consume. Once the grid restores, the appliance's compressor kicks back on to cool things down.


Half-Full Freezers

Freezers operate differently because the frozen food itself acts as a cooling agent. A half-full freezer can hold its temperature for approximately 24 hours. Because there is less frozen mass to sustain the cold environment, the air inside warms up much faster. The empty space simply fills with ambient air, which does not retain cold temperatures very well.

For instance, if a freezer only contains a few boxes of waffles and some ice cream, those items will soften significantly by the end of the first day.


Fully Packed Freezers

A fully packed freezer acts like an old-fashioned icebox. Because it sits densely loaded with solid, frozen items, it can maintain safe temperatures for up to 48 hours without electricity. The large thermal mass of the frozen food helps keep everything freezing cold.

Solid blocks of meat or dense casseroles release cold air slowly, protecting the items nearby. Figuring out how long will food last in a fridge without power ultimately comes down to this balance of thermal mass. A heavily packed freezer acts as its own internal battery of cold air, providing a crucial two-day grace period.

Organizing with Ice Packs and Coolers

A great way to prepare involves intentionally grouping frozen items together in the freezer. Creating a larger frozen mass helps items stay cold much longer. As the 4-hour safety window for the main refrigerator compartment begins to close, transferring milk, raw meat, and cooked leftovers into pre-chilled coolers becomes absolutely necessary.

Using dry ice or heavy-duty gel packs in these coolers extends the lifespan of daily essentials significantly. Dry ice works wonderfully for long-term cooling, though it requires safe handling. Using heavy gloves prevents severe skin burns, and the cooler must stay in a well-ventilated area.

Utilizing Appliance Thermometers

Relying on the digital display built into a modern appliance often leads to trouble. When the power goes out, those digital displays instantly go dark, leaving families blindly guessing about the internal climate. A highly recommended practice involves keeping standard, analog appliance thermometers permanently installed in both the fridge and freezer compartments.

These simple, inexpensive tools do not require any electricity to function. Place one near the front door of the fridge, as this is usually the warmest spot. When the grid eventually comes back online, a quick glance at the analog thermometer accurately verifies if the food actually stayed within the safe zone.

How To Tell Whether Food Is Still Safe After Power Returns

Once the neighborhood lights finally come back on, the next major challenge involves evaluating the kitchen inventory. Guessing about food safety leads to unnecessary waste or dangerous sickness.


Check Temperatures Before Checking Appearance

Smell and appearance alone act as highly unreliable indicators of food safety. The specific bacteria that cause severe food poisoning do not always alter the taste, smell, or look of the food. A piece of chicken might look perfectly normal and smell fine, yet still harbor dangerous levels of bacteria.

Using thermometer readings serves as the ultimate deciding factor. If the appliance thermometer reads 40 °F or below, the contents generally remain safe to consume.


Food-Specific Guidelines

Different foods react differently to warming temperatures. Knowing which items are sensitive and which are hardy saves valuable time during the cleanup process.

specific foods
  • High-Risk Foods: Items like raw meats, poultry, seafood, dairy products, eggs, and cooked leftovers are highly sensitive to temperature shifts. Adhering strictly to local health guidelines prevents severe bacterial infections. If these specific items sit exposed to temperatures above 40 °F (4.4 °C) for more than two hours, discarding them immediately remains the safest choice.

  • More Tolerant Foods: Some everyday items hold up surprisingly well in warmer environments. Hard cheeses, butter, fresh uncut fruits, whole vegetables, and fruit juices usually survive a brief warming period without any issues. Condiments like ketchup, mustard, soy sauce, and vinegar-based dressings stay safe because their high acidity naturally limits rapid bacterial growth.

  • What To Do With Partially Thawed Frozen Food: Handling thawing food requires careful attention. Frozen food that still contains visible ice crystals or remains completely cold to the touch can be safely refrozen. The overall quality or texture might degrade slightly, perhaps becoming a bit mushy, but it remains safe to eat. However, if frozen meat, poultry, or fish completely thaws and sits above 40 °F for more than two hours, disposal prevents severe illness.


Common Food Safety Mistakes After a Blackout

People often make critical errors when trying to salvage their expensive groceries. Knowing what to avoid is just as important as knowing what to keep.

  • Refreezing unsafe food: Putting fully thawed, warm food back into the freezer does not kill the dangerous bacteria. It merely pauses their growth until the food thaws again.

  • Relying on smell tests: Dangerous pathogens like Salmonella or E. coli do not make food smell rotten. Trusting a quick sniff test over an actual thermometer reading brings massive health risks.

  • Keeping food "just in case": When in doubt, throw it out. Risking a painful trip to the emergency room over a few dollars worth of deli meat is never worth the gamble.

How long can milk last in a fridge without power?

Milk is highly sensitive to subtle temperature changes. It lasts only for the initial 4-hour window while the appliance remains off. If the outage extends beyond 4 hours and temperatures climb above 40 °F, discard the milk safely.

Should I put my perishables outside in winter during an outage?

No, putting food outside during winter is highly discouraged. Outdoor temperatures are unpredictable and uncontrolled: they may warm food into the danger zone during the day, or drop low enough to freeze and thaw perishables repeatedly, both of which compromise food safety. Furthermore, leaving food outdoors attracts wild animals and exposes perishables to unsanitary conditions.

What is the best way to monitor food temperatures?

Keep standard analog appliance thermometers permanently installed inside the unit. Because they don't rely on electricity, they provide accurate readings even during blackouts. A quick glance confirms if temperatures stayed safe, eliminating any guesswork.
